some people move from ‘ready to be scheduled’ to ‘scheduled’ in a few weeks, some people take 18 months. it means that you application has been looked at and then sent to your local field office and then it waits until you’re at the top of the pile and an interview comes available. you can look up processing times for Seattle on the uscis website to give to an idea. and, if it’s outside processing times, then you can make a case inquiry. but it’s not a “delay” - just part of a very long process.
